Tempest Q2 Loss Narrows; Advances In Vivo CAR-T Pipeline With TPST-4003

Tempest Therapeutics (TPST) reported Q2 2026 net loss of $5.2M, or $0.34/share, versus $7.9M, or $2.07/share a year earlier. R&D fell to $1.8M and G&A to $3.4M. Cash was $0.8M at June 30. The company advanced TPST-4003 (CD19/BCMA via CD7 mRNA/LNP) with a Senlang collaboration and a China investigator trial starting Q4 2026, and cited interim TPST-2003 data. Shares were up in premarket.

Key entities

  • Tempest Therapeutics, Inc.

    Clinical-stage biotech reporting Q2 2026 results and advancing in vivo CAR-T pipeline programs TPST-4003 and TPST-2003.

  • TPST-4003

    Dual-targeting CD19/BCMA in vivo CAR-T candidate using the CD7-targeted mRNA/LNP platform; collaboration with Senlang includes an investigator-initiated China trial.

  • Senlang Biotechnology

    Partner named for a development collaboration to evaluate TPST-4003 in a China investigator-initiated trial.

  • TPST-2003

    Dual-targeting CD19/BCMA CAR-T candidate; interim data presented at ISCT 2026 and a manufacturing partner selected for potential registrational study.
